Deformed SW curve and the null vector decoupling equation in Toda field theory

Abstract: It is shown that the deformed Seiberg-Witten curve equation after Fourier transform is mapped into a differential equation for the AGT dual 2d CFT cnformal block containing an extra completely degenerate field. We carefully match parameters in two sides of duality thus providing not only a simple independent prove of the AGT correspondence in Nekrasov-Shatashvili limit, but also an extension of AGT to the case when a secondary field is included in the CFT conformal block. Implications of our results in the study of monodromy problems for a large class of 'th order Fuchsian differential equations are discussed.
